  1. California's 24th congressional district is a congressional district in the U.S. state of California. The district is currently represented by Salud Carbajal. It contains all of Santa Barbara County, most of San Luis Obispo County, and part of Ventura County. Cities in the district include Santa Barbara, Ventura, San Luis Obispo ...

  7. In 2022, Congressional District 24, CA had a population of 760k people with a median age of 37 and a median household income of $91,602. Between 2021 and 2022 the population of Congressional District 24, CA grew from 739,183 to 760,229, a 2.85% increase and its median household income grew from $83,503 to $91,602, a 9.7% increase.
